Raw water failure is the most common problem with marine engines. Within a short period of time several thousands of $$ in damage to engine or wet exhaust system can occur.

All our systems consist of a fast acting thermistor band sensor that quickly detects loss or restriction of raw cooling water well before engine over heats or damage to wet exhaust components. Nylon coated stainless steel band senor fits wet exhaust hoses from 1-3/4” ” to 7” in diameter. For larger diameters use extension kit below. Standard tinned copper sensor cable is 10ft long. WHY STANDARD ENGINE OVER HEAT ALARM IS NOT ENOUGH
By the time engine over heat alarm activates, damage may be already done.  This piston soft seized, breaking two compression rings.  After a costly repair this customer now has one of our Raw Water Failure alarms on his vessel.

Following excerpt is from Passagermaker Magazine May/June 07
Written by: Steve D’Antonio Vice President Zimmerman Marine
Technical Editor Passagemaker and Ocean Navigator Magazines.

If you’ve never experienced an overheated engine, you probably haven’t been boating long enough. As the manager of a busy boatyard, I see the results of overheated engines and gensets all too often. Shouldn’t the overheat alarm tell you when the engine is overheating? Yes, but by then, more often than not the damage has been done.

Fortunately, there is a solution to this problem. Borel Manufacturing offers a device that quickly identifies a rise in wet exhaust system temperature before damage occurs.
Their Raw Water Failure Alarm is simple, straightforward and easy to install.
It utilizes a small, highly sensitive temperature sensor (a fast-acting solid-state thermistor) that is strapped to the exhaust hose. If the thermistor senses a temperature above 165F (well within the exhaust hose working temperature range) the alarm sounds, and the operator can shut down the engine before any harm is done. It does not matter where the water failure occurs- the intake, raw water pump or exhaust injection hose.

A boatyard technician installed Borel’s Raw Water Failure Alarm in just a few hours aboard Growler. (36ft lobsterboat owned by Bill Parlatore Editor in Chief of PM Mag)
The Borel alarm will work with any wet exhaust propulsion engine or genset.
